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,322,049,437
Lastest Block:
1,957,775
Utxos:
1,983,707
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
01/11/2025 12:02:24 UTC
Txid
4d0d2eebfab5794986d07df1a7acf7a2944cc49ccf9b84469791865d1cc50cd4
Block
1,912,763
Block hash
f95d296c049055b38ebe90ab2b800d4c50650b7044bfc90a910a677d909d1095
Stake amount
240.28966564 XEP
Sender
ep1qsltvha8dxa08hu5y6ms3s4nr43m722nzdj7z0a
Recipient
ep1qsltvha8dxa08hu5y6ms3s4nr43m722nzdj7z0a
(2,058,280.60988176 XEP)